		<description>No deal.

First off, there&#039;s no support for the age rumors, and being that he&#039;s been in the country since he was 16, I think some would have come out by now.  We can safely assume that he&#039;s in his prime.

Second, he&#039;s a bargain compared to his production, and that&#039;s only going to continue to be the case as the prices go up on available talent.

Third, you&#039;d have to get about 5 young players for him, players that may have shown some potential but would still be a gamble.  Would you really want that?

Fourth, you&#039;d have to factor in the PR hit you&#039;d take.  Talk about the fans rioting!

The only time you could talk about this would be if AP was 38 or so, but by then he&#039;s put in 15+ years as a Cardinal.  How could you let him go then?

Unless he decides to walk at the end of his contract (or says that he is), I think we can safely say he&#039;ll be a Cardinal the rest of his life.</description>
